Fatores que influenciam o comportamento sedentário e o seu impacto nas competências psicomotoras da primeira infância

O comportamento sedentário pode afetar negativamente a coordenação motora e cognitiva na primeira infância. Este estudo explora os fatores que influenciam o comportamento sedentário no desenvolvimento psicomotor da primeira infância. Este método de investigação utiliza uma abordagem quantitativa com desenho de investigação e inclui uma amostra de 400 professores de educação pré-escolar. Os dados foram recolhidos através de questionários distribuídos pelo Google Forms. A análise dos dados foi realizada através de estatística descritiva e inferencial com abordagem de mínimos quadrados parciais (PLS). Os resultados da análise mostram que os fatores atividade física (β = -0,222), compreensão digital parental (β = -0,109), facilidades de apoio à atividade física (β = -0,080), envolvimento parental (β = -0,094), competência docente ( β = -0,128) e a competência digital do professor (β = -0,235) apresentam uma correlação negativa com o comportamento sedentário na primeira infância, o que significa que quanto maior o fator, menor o comportamento sedentário. O comportamento sedentário afeta negativamente a coordenação motora (β = -0,552) e a psicologia infantil (β = -0,545), aumentando o risco de problemas psicológicos como a ansiedade e a depressão. Enquanto isso, as características e a tecnologia da primeira infância não tiveram influência significativa no comportamento sedentário na primeira infância. A importância da sensibilização para o comportamento sedentário exige a criação de um programa de atividade física infantil que envolva os pais.
